协议学习:lfsr
差别
这里会显示出您选择的修订版和当前版本之间的差别。
两侧同时换到之前的修订记录前一修订版后一修订版 | 前一修订版 | ||
协议学习:lfsr [2024/07/08 11:07] – [1. Galois型实现] user01 | 协议学习:lfsr [2024/08/14 10:37] (当前版本) – [3. 多项式表] user01 | ||
---|---|---|---|
行 8: | 行 8: | ||
===== - Fibonacci型实现 ===== | ===== - Fibonacci型实现 ===== | ||
- | {{: | + | {{: |
===== - 多项式表 ===== | ===== - 多项式表 ===== | ||
+ | 对于一个n nn位的LFSR,可用的抽头至少有n nn个(第0个抽头是必须的,不算数) \\ | ||
+ | 虽然一个n nn位的LFSR可以有很多种不同的抽头配置,但不是所有抽头都能使其达到最长输出序列。下表给出一些能够使LFSR达到最长反馈的抽头配置 \\ | ||
^ LFSR位数 | ^ LFSR位数 | ||
- | | 2 | 3 | 2,1 | + | ^ 2 | 3 | 2,1 |
- | | 3 | 7 | 3, 2 | + | ^ 3 | 7 | 3, 2 |
- | | 4 | 15 | 4, 3 | + | ^ 4 | 15 | 4, 3 |
- | | 5 | 31 | 5, 3 | + | ^ 5 | 31 | 5, 3 |
- | | 6 | 63 | 6, 5 | + | ^ 6 | 63 | 6, 5 |
- | | 7 | 127 | 7, 6 | + | ^ 7 | 127 | 7, 6 |
- | | 8 | 255 | 8, 6, 5, 4, | 23 | 8, | + | ^ 8 | 255 | 8, 6, 5, 4, ^ 23 | 8, |
- | | 9 | 511 | 9, 5 | + | ^ 9 | 511 | 9, 5 |
- | | 10 | 1,023 | 10, 7 | 25 | 33, | + | ^ 10 | 1,023 | 10, 7 ^ 25 | 33, |
- | | 11 | 2,047 | 11, 9 | 26 | 67, | + | ^ 11 | 2,047 | 11, 9 ^ 26 | 67, |
- | | 12 | 4,095 | 12, 6, 4, 1, | + | ^ 12 | 4,095 | 12, 6, 4, 1, |
- | | 13 | 8,191 | 13, 4, 3, 1, | + | ^ 13 | 8,191 | 13, 4, 3, 1, |
- | | 14 | 16, | + | ^ 14 | 16, |
- | | 15 | 32, | + | ^ 15 | 32, |
- | | 16 | 65, | + | ^ 16 | 65, |
- | | 32 | 4, | + | ^ 32 | 4, |
+ | {{: | ||
+ | |||
+ | https:// | ||
协议学习/lfsr.1720408024.txt.gz · 最后更改: 2024/07/08 11:07 由 user01